    Factors Influencing the Amount of Fat Removal

    Several factors determine how much fat can be safely removed during a liposuction procedure. These include:

    1. Patient's Health Status: A thorough medical evaluation is essential to ensure the patient is in good health and can withstand the procedure. Conditions such as heart disease, diabetes, or blood clotting disorders may limit the amount of fat that can be removed.

    2. Skin Elasticity: The quality of the skin plays a significant role. Patients with good skin elasticity are more likely to achieve better results as the skin can retract more effectively after the fat is removed.

    3. Fat Distribution: The amount of fat that can be removed also depends on where the fat is located. Areas with dense, fibrous fat may require more careful extraction to avoid damage to surrounding tissues.

    Safety and Limits in Fat Removal

    While the goal of liposuction is to enhance body contour, there are safety limits to the amount of fat that can be removed in a single session. Generally, it is safe to remove up to 5 liters of fat, but this can vary based on individual circumstances. Removing too much fat can lead to complications such as fluid imbalance, blood loss, and prolonged recovery times.
